Themes

As of version 0.6.0 (r818), Redmine provides basic support for themes. Redmine themes can override stylesheets only (like application.css).

Installing a theme

1. First, copy the theme-directory into ../public/themes/. This would result in a directory-path to application.css like:

../public/themes/<themename>/stylesheets/application.css

2. Now apply the newly installed theme.

3. Restart Redmine

You should now be able to see and select the theme in the themes-list in 'Admin -> Settings'.

Theme list

  • Default theme - the default Redmine theme (included).
  • Alternate theme - a derivative of the default theme including issuelist-colouring based on issue's priority (included).
  • Classic theme - the more classic-looking redmine theme (included).
  • Basecamp theme - a Redmine-port of 37signals® Basecamp® theme.
  • RTL-mod of Alternate theme - a RTL-version of the Alternate theme (also a dependency of this theme).
  • Squeejee theme - a dark-theme showing Redmine's theme-capabilities.
